Amending / Updating an existing BIN

Now that we have a grasp of the process and the parameters required for a new BIN request, let's delve into the process of amending or updating an existing BIN. Navigation Path:* From the main menu select: Systems > iVeriDB BIN > Local BIN* 1. Capture the BIN number in the search bar provider.  Run the search. The information related to the BIN will populate. 2. To amend the BIN, select the ‘Edit’ tab. 3. The general information tab will populate with information relating to the BIN. Since this is an existing BIN you are amending or updating, the BIN number cannot be edited, which is why it appears greyed out. Appendix F – Reconciliation

Appendix F – Reconciliation * ** The Indigo Server as well as the iVeri Gateway operates in Host Settlement rather than Terminal Settlement mode which means that a transaction is settled in the cycle that the Host is in when a transaction arrives at the Host. The cycle into which a transaction’s settlement will fall is allocated at the time of the transaction and returned in the AcquirerReference number which is a composite field consisting of the Settlement Cycle Number and the Transaction Trace assigned by the Acquirer. For the Integrator to be able to generate statements which match the bank statement the integrator needs to produce reports based on the Settlement Cycle number received from Indigo at the time of the transaction. Background Information

* What is IYS? * Iveri has partnered with an eCommerce 3rd party that specializes in the creation of applications (i.e. mobile and website) that enable merchants to be able to display their goods and services they are selling in order to receive payments (i.e. online payments). Merchants will be able to do this through the use of an App that was created and renamed for iVeri, called IYS – Increase Your Sales.
